What is the fabric structure of wool felt?

Wool fibres attach to each other when wool is agitated in water. The fabric structure then, is very tight wool fibres.


What is wool gabardine fabric made from?

Wool gabardine fabric is made from worsted wool, meaning that the yarn is made of parallel, straight fibers.
